My course has a schedule type of “dist ed internet-based Delayed.” Does this mean my class is delayed?
No. Please ignore this reference. This is an internal coding used for online courses. Because of the confusion it causes, a request has been made to remove this reference or change it to read simply “online course.” Until then, be sure to thoroughly read the schedule notes for your specific course, including the start date and if any, on-campus meetings.
